--[[
EXAMPLE IMPORT FILTERS
This script goes along with the import filter manager. It adds two filters:
* ignore jpegs: this one does the same as the existing option in the import dialog
and just skips all JPEGs during import.
* prefer raw over jpeg: this one is a bit more elaborate, it ignores JPEGs when there
is also another file with the same basename, otherwise it
allows JPEGs, too.
USAGE
* require this script from your main lua file AFTER import_filter_manager.lua
]]
local dt = require "darktable"
local gettext = dt.gettext.gettext
local function _(msg)
return gettext(msg)
end
local script_data = {}
script_data.metadata = {
name = _("import filters"),
purpose = _("import filtering"),
author = "Tobias Ellinghaus & Christian Mandel",
help = "https://docs.darktable.org/lua/stable/lua.scripts.manual/scripts/official/import_filters"
}
script_data.destroy = nil -- function to destory the script
script_data.destroy_method = nil -- set to hide for libs since we can't destroy them commpletely yet
script_data.restart = nil -- how to restart the (lib) script after it's been hidden - i.e. make it visible again
script_data.show = nil -- only required for libs since the destroy_method only hides them
-- we get fed a sorted list of filenames. just setting images to ignore to nil is enough
-- ignore jpeg
dt.register_import_filter("ignore jpegs", function(event, images)
dt.print_log("ignoring all jpegs")
for i, img in ipairs(images) do
local extension = img:match("[^.]*$"):upper()
if (extension == "JPG") or (extension == "JPEG") then
images[i] = nil
end
end
end)
-- ignore jpeg iff another format for the image is found
dt.register_import_filter("prefer raw over jpeg", function(event, images)
dt.print_error("prefering raw over jpeg")
local current_base = ""
local jpg_indices = {}
local other_format_found = false
-- add dummy image to force processing for the last image
local last_index
table.insert(images, "")
for i, img in ipairs(images) do
local extension = img:match("[^.]*$"):upper()
local base = img:match("^.*[.]")
if base ~= current_base then
-- we are done with the base name, act according to what we found out
if other_format_found then
for _, jpg in ipairs(jpg_indices) do
images[jpg] = nil
end
end
current_base = base
other_format_found = false
for k,_ in pairs(jpg_indices) do jpg_indices[k] = nil end
end
-- remember what we have here to act accordingly after all instances of this base name were checked
if (extension == "JPG") or (extension == "JPEG") then
table.insert(jpg_indices, i)
else
other_format_found = true
end
last_index = i
end
-- remove dummy image from list (just to make sure, it works even with keeping
-- the dummy but that may break in the future), table.remove(images) does not
-- work reliable because it can fail for sparse tables
images[last_index] = nil
end)
